This guide describes the characteristics of five distinct cannabis strains: Pink Kush, Gelato, Sour Diesel, Granddaddy Purple, and Jean Guy. Each profile details the strain's origin, genetic lineage, typical cannabinoid content, and primary attributes based on available data. This guide is meant to help consumers understand the unique characteristics of each strain.

What is Pink Kush?

Pink Kush is an indica-dominant hybrid cannabis strain. A descendant of OG Kush, this strain is available in Canada. It is recognized by its dense, green buds that are often covered in a thick layer of frosty trichomes and feature distinctive pink pistils.

  • Genetic Lineage: Descendant of OG Kush

  • Origin: Pacific Northwest, USA

  • Typical THC Content: 20% - 24%

  • Typical CBD Content: <1%

  • Dominant Terpenes: Myrcene, Caryophyllene, Limonene

  • Aroma & Flavour Profile: Pink Kush has a strong, sweet aroma with notes of vanilla and candy perfume, and an underlying floral scent. Its flavour profile often includes hints of sweet berries and a touch of earthy pine.

What is Gelato?

Gelato is a balanced hybrid cannabis strain from the Cookie Family of breeders in California. It is the product of crossing Sunset Sherbet and Thin Mint Girl Scout Cookies. Its name reflects its flavour profile, which is often compared to a sweet, fruity dessert. The buds are often a mix of deep greens and purples, coated in a layer of resin.

  • Genetic Lineage: Sunset Sherbet x Thin Mint Girl Scout Cookies

  • Origin: Cookie Fam Genetics, California, USA

  • Typical THC Content: 17% - 25%

  • Typical CBD Content: <1%

  • Dominant Terpenes: Caryophyllene, Limonene, Humulene

  • Aroma & Flavour Profile: Gelato is known for its dessert-like aroma. It presents a scent of sweet berries and citrus. The taste is similar, with flavours of blueberry, orange, and a hint of lavender.

What is Sour Diesel?

Sour Diesel is a sativa-dominant cannabis strain thought to be a cross between Chemdawg 91 and Super Skunk. The "diesel" part of its name comes from its pungent, gasoline-like aroma. Often called "Sour D," its distinctive profile has made it a recognizable strain that is available in the Canadian legal market. Its appearance is typically characterized by light green, frosty buds that are somewhat less dense than those of many indica strains.

  • Genetic Lineage: Believed to be Chemdawg 91 x Super Skunk

  • Origin: East Coast, USA

  • Typical THC Content: 20% - 25%

  • Typical CBD Content: <1%

  • Dominant Terpenes: Caryophyllene, Myrcene, Limonene

  • Aroma & Flavour Profile: Sour Diesel has a recognizable scent of diesel fuel, mixed with sour notes of lemon and citrus. The flavour is similarly sharp and skunky, with an earthy, lemony aftertaste.

What is Granddaddy Purple?

Granddaddy Purple (or "GDP") is an indica cannabis strain introduced in 2003. It is a cross between Purple Urkle and Big Bud. The strain is known for its deep purple colours and its grape-like aroma. GDP is visually distinct, with oversized buds that show a spectrum of deep purple shades, contrasted by bright orange pistils and a coating of white trichomes. These characteristics make it a distinct indica strain.

  • Genetic Lineage: Purple Urkle x Big Bud

  • Origin: Ken Estes, California, USA

  • Typical THC Content: 17% - 23%

  • Typical CBD Content: <1%

  • Dominant Terpenes: Myrcene, Caryophyllene, Pinene

  • Aroma & Flavour Profile: Granddaddy Purple has a sweet aroma of grapes and berries. The flavour reflects its smell, delivering a sweet grape taste with a slightly floral, earthy undertone.

What is Jean Guy?

Jean Guy is a hybrid cannabis strain with sativa characteristics that originated in Quebec, Canada. It is a phenotype of the White Widow strain. The strain is identifiable by its frosty green buds and abundance of orange-red pistils. It is known for being very resinous, a trait inherited from its White Widow parent.

  • Genetic Lineage: Phenotype of White Widow

  • Origin: Quebec, Canada

  • Typical THC Content: 20% - 25%

  • Typical CBD Content: <1%

  • Dominant Terpenes: Terpinolene, Caryophyllene, Myrcene

  • Aroma & Flavour Profile: Jean Guy offers an aroma that combines citrusy notes of lemon and lime with an undertone of earthy pine. The flavour is crisp and tangy, dominated by citrus.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cannabis Strains

How is a strain's THC content measured?

A strain's THC content is determined through third-party lab testing. A sample is analyzed using High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C). The percentage reflects the concentration of delta-9-tetrahydrocannabinol by dry weight.

What is the role of terpenes in cannabis?

Terpenes are aromatic compounds found in many plants, including cannabis, that are responsible for a strain's specific aroma and flavour profile. Limonene, for instance, provides a citrus scent, while pinene offers a piney aroma.

What distinguishes indica, sativa, and hybrid strains?

Historically, indica and sativa classifications referred to the plant's physical characteristics. Hybrids are a cross between the two. However, modern cannabis science focuses more on cannabinoid and terpene profiles to understand a strain's characteristics.

How should I store my cannabis?

To maintain freshness, cannabis should be stored in an airtight container, such as a glass jar, away from direct sunlight and heat. A cool, dark place helps preserve its aroma and potency.
